On the obverse of 2010-W 1/2 oz First Spouse Jane Pierce Gold Coins, the design features a detailed portrait of Jane Pierce, reflecting her grace and quiet strength. Despite her withdrawn nature at the start of her tenure as First Lady, she later emerged to host intimate gatherings and fulfill certain public duties.
The reverse of the 2010-W US Mint First Spouse Jane Pierce Gold Coin presents an elegant depiction of First Lady Pierce in the Old Senate Chamber’s viewing gallery at the U.S. Capitol. While she rarely made public appearances, she was occasionally seen attending debates on the Senate floor, demonstrating a reserved but notable presence in Washington.
Jane Pierce was among the most private and reserved First Ladies in American history. The wife of Franklin Pierce, the 14th President of the United States, her time in the White House was overshadowed by deep personal tragedy. Tragically, just before her husband’s inauguration, the Pierces lost their only child, Benjamin, in a train accident. This devastating event profoundly affected Jane, causing her to retreat from the public eye during the early years of her husband’s presidency.
The 2010-W 1/2 oz US Mint First Spouse Jane Pierce Gold Coin is the 15th release in the First Spouse program. Notably, President John Tyler had two First Ladies, resulting in two separate coin issues for his presidency. Each coin has a Mint State 70 certification, indicating a specimen with full, original mint luster and no visible detracting flaws. Each slab includes a label hand-signed by David Hall, a co-founder of the Professional Coin Grading Service.
